Is the Cognitive Cardiologist Obsolete?

Current practice conditions are creating an existential threat for the cognitive cardiologist, and the resulting anxiety is contributing to physician burnout. Burnout, the emotional exhaustion that comes from a loss of meaning and purpose, affects more than half of physicians, according to recent surveys.
